[Resolved] products do not show on second language
This thread is resolved. Here is a description of the problem and solution.
Problem: You are trying to display translated and published products in the second language on your site, but the products do not show in the second language. Solution: We recommend activating the WooCommerce Multilingual plugin to resolve this issue. After activation, please check your translated shop page to ensure that it works correctly.

Before your ticket is assigned to one of my colleagues, I'd like to guide you through some initial debugging steps to speed up the support process.
To begin, please follow the below steps and let us know how it goes:
1. Take a backup of your site first for safety reasons.
2. We have recently released WPML 4.7.1, please update it to the latest version. You can update it from Plugins >> Add New Plugin page, click the Commercial tab, and then click the “Check for updates” button. Here is the screenshot for more details: https://wpml.org/wp-content/uploads/2020/04/wpml-force-plugin-update-1.png
3. Please make sure to install the WooCommerce Multilingual & Multicurrency plugin which is required to make WooCommerce plugin multilingual, if the WPML is registered properly on your site you should be able to download it from Plugins >> Add New plugin > Commercial tab, or directly download it from WPML.org downloads page: https://wpml.org/download/woocommerce-multilingual-multicurrency/
4. If the issue persists, please try to follow the below procedure:
4.1. Open the default language product in Edit mode.
4.2. Make a small change, for example, add a space or + sign in your product title.
4.3. Update the product by pressing the “Update” button.
4.4. Now, please remove that small change that did in step #4.2.
4.5. Update the product again.
4.6. Now, please try to open the translated page in WPML Translation Editor and make sure the translation is 100% complete and press the complete translation button.
